Right to data portability

By applying the rules of the EU General Data Protection Regulation (which will enter into force the 25th of May 2018), article 20, you have the right to transfer your data from a data controller to another in a machine-readable format. The data controller can be an individual or an organisation that determines the purposes and manners of the personal data processing. A machine-readable format is a format that can be easily processed by a computer (e.g.: .csv, .xml formats).

What are cookies?

Cookies are small data packets that a website you are visiting downloads to your device. The next time you visit the website, cookies ensure that your device is recognized. Websites use cookies to store temporary information about visits and visitors. Different types of cookies may be used for each visit. 

What are cookies used for?

When you visit a website, cookies can make the experience more personal by, for example: 

  • Showing relevant navigation settings
  • Remembering a visitor’s preferences
  • Improving the overall user experience
  • Limiting the number of ads displayed
